Output 24a26ecbd202f6ae63a82fbebfaee4b8b60c20905ed33cc210f302704108caa2:3
- value
- 21840000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d6ba1b7620f9928c58b64a0ee2487c3f8547f45 OP_EQUAL
- address
- 3Ean8yS2W1G5qj3SE2TUTEcPzUHJYTozF8
- transaction
- 24a26ecbd202f6ae63a82fbebfaee4b8b60c20905ed33cc210f302704108caa2